#54eace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54eace is composed of 32.9% red, 91.8%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 12%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 168.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.1% and a lightness of 62.4%. #54eace color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#00d59d.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#54eace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54eace has RGB values of R:84, G:234,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 5565134.

Shades and Tints of #54eace
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000403 is the darkest color, while #f1fdfb is the lightest one.
